Linux数据库高效搭建与运行优化实战指南
|
在Linux系统中搭建数据库是许多开发者和系统管理员的日常任务。选择合适的数据库类型,如MySQL、PostgreSQL或MariaDB,是第一步。这些数据库都提供了丰富的文档和社区支持,适合不同规模的应用场景。
AI生成的分析图,仅供参考 安装数据库前,确保系统已更新并安装必要的依赖库。使用包管理器如apt或yum可以简化安装过程。例如,在Ubuntu上,可以通过`sudo apt install mysql-server`快速安装MySQL服务。 配置数据库时,应根据实际需求调整参数,如最大连接数、缓存大小和日志设置。合理的配置能显著提升性能。同时,定期备份数据是保障数据安全的重要措施。 优化数据库运行需要关注查询效率和索引使用。通过分析慢查询日志,可以识别并优化低效的SQL语句。合理设计表结构和使用合适的索引,也能有效减少响应时间。 监控数据库状态有助于及时发现潜在问题。使用工具如top、htop或数据库自带的监控命令,可以实时查看CPU、内存和磁盘使用情况。结合日志分析,能够更全面地掌握数据库运行状态。 保持系统和数据库版本的更新,可以获取最新的功能和安全补丁。同时,遵循最佳实践,如限制不必要的权限和使用防火墙规则,能进一步提高系统的安全性与稳定性。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

